Want to spend your holidays lakeside – perhaps relaxing as you wait for fish to bite or honing your paddleboarding skills? You can do all this and more at Bosworth Lakeside Lodges, a family-oriented touring site spread over 50 acres in the Warwickshire countryside.

There are 20 acres of lakes here, so you can get up to a wide range of watersports, from boating and kayaking to windsurfing, plus the above-mentioned paddleboarding and fishing. Taster sessions may be available if you fancy trying out something new. There are also colourful pedalos shaped like flamingos, swans and dragons, so you can cut a fine figure on the lake.

Back on dry land, you can relax on the sandy lake beaches or head to the site’s 12-hole crazy golf course with a nautical theme. For the kids, meanwhile, there's a fab adventure playground, with a dedicated section for youngsters under five. Several picnic and barbecue areas are available, with café and pub catering a mile to the east in the pleasant town of Market Bosworth (five minutes’ drive).

Dogs are welcome at Bosworth Lakeside Lodges, but they need to be kept on leads at all times. Please note that this site only accepts family groups and couples aged over 25. On-site facilities include a dedicated toilet and shower block, washing-up facilities, Elsan disposal, fresh water and waste disposal. Calor and Campingaz bottles are available for exchange.

Local attractions

Twycross Zoo (10 minutes’ drive) is home to almost 100 different species of animals, with a special focus on primates – from great apes like gorillas and orangutans, to monkeys – plus lemurs and meerkats. Younger children might like the immersive touch-and-feel activities in the Gruffalo Discovery Land.

The kids may not be in school, but there are real-life history lessons at the Bosworth Battlefield Heritage Centre (10 minutes). Here you can take a guided walk around the fields where the 1485 battle took place, learn about the War of the Roses and discover how King Richard III lost his life in the fray. There are also children’s hunts and talks.

Leave the past behind and zoom ahead to the future (or at least into space) at Leicester’s National Space Centre (35 minutes). You can experience what it’s like inside the International Space Station, see a sample of moon rock and learn about the universe in the Sir Patrick Moore Planetarium.
